FirstLight’s Member Experience Supervisor (MES) creates a memorable branch experience through its member service team. The MES leads its member service team in the delivery of exceptional member experience (ME²). The MES promotes establishing and maintaining positive member relationships by training employees to be trusted financial advisors that are well versed in the products and services offered by the Credit Union and meet the member’s needs. The MES ensures decisions and activities are clearly linked to helping our members “Improve Lives. Achieve Dreams. The MES is responsible for on-boarding new employees and monitoring progress. Sets performance goals and member service expectations and meets regularly with employees to coach up. The MES is responsible branch productivity and workflow. The MES Promotes Member Financial Education (MFE) and finds ways to engage the membership in MFE initiatives sponsored by the Credit Union. The MES represents the Credit Union in various civic and business development activities and looks for opportunities to make a difference in the communities served by FirstLight.
